plasmacytoma of the head and neck.fourteen cases of plasmacytoma arising in the head and neck are described. good local tumour control was achieved with minimal surgery and moderate doses of radiation. subsequent myelomatosis did occur but this was unusual and no more frequent with tumours arising in the maxilla and mandible than at extramedullary sites. it is recommended that all apparently solitary plasma cell tumours of the head and neck are treated by radiotherapy with curative intent and then followed up carefully for life.20133621820

duct obstruction with an acrylate glue for treatment of chronic alcoholic pancreatitis.six patients have been treated for chronic alcoholic pancreatitis by total obstruction of the pancreatic duct. in each instance the pancreatic duct was of near normal calibre, and any other procedure would have involved pancreatic resection. there has been little morbidity, and three of six cases have had complete pain relief.199989560

staining of acid mucopolysaccharides appearing on and in various cell types by dapi.it could be shown that dapi, a newer fluorochrome (4',6-diamidino-2-phenylindole), is able to stain various types of acid mucopolysaccharides, e.g. heparin and agar mucopolysaccharides. due to their content of heparin, mast cells and basophil cells could be stained rapidly. other cells e.g. mononuclear phagocytes and malignant epithelial cells, could be loaded with these acid mucopolysaccharides and subsequently stained by dapi.199993685

on the origin of protein biosynthesis.there is a very close steric relationship between the codon-anticodon site which accounts for the genetic code dictionary and a polynucleotide replicase site. protein biosynthesis must therefore have arisen out of a primaeval polynucleotide replicase system.2002126580

infective endocarditis in children. a seven-year experience.eighteen children with infective endocarditis were detected over seven years. fever, gastrointestinal and chest symptoms were striking features. anaemia, elevated leukocyte count and sedimentation rate were constant laboratory findings. strep. viridans and staph. aureus were the commonest organisms isolated. we concluded that rheumatic and congenital heart disease are equally important in predisposition to infective endocarditis.20082519331

otospongiosis and sodium fluoride. a clinical double-blind, placebo-controlled study on sodium fluoride treatment in otospongiosis.the effect of sodium fluoride treatment in patients with otospongiosis has been evaluated in a prospective clinical double-blind, placebo-controlled study of 95 patients. the results showed a statistically significant greater deterioration of hearing loss in the placebo group than in the group actively treated with 40 mg of sodium fluoride daily. these results support the view that sodium fluoride can change otospongiotic, active lesions to more dense, inactive otosclerotic lesions.20092655462
